The global reusable tumbler market is experiencing robust growth, driven by rising environmental awareness and a shift toward sustainable consumer products. According to a report by Grand View Research, the global reusable water bottle market size was valued at USD 9.4 billion in 2022 and is expected to expand at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 7.8% from 2023 to 2030. Similarly, Mordor Intelligence projects a CAGR of approximately 7.5% during the forecast period of 2023–2028, citing increasing demand from health-conscious consumers and workplace wellness initiatives. With North America and Europe leading adoption and Asia-Pacific emerging as a high-growth region, the demand for high-quality, customizable tumblers has surged among retailers, corporate gifting providers, and e-commerce brands. As a result, sourcing directly from wholesale manufacturers has become a strategic priority to balance cost-efficiency, product quality, and scalability. 2026 Market Trends for Tumblers Wholesale

The wholesale tumbler market is poised for dynamic shifts by 2026, driven by evolving consumer values, technological advancements, and sustainability imperatives. Wholesalers who anticipate and adapt to these trends will gain significant competitive advantages.

Rising Demand for Sustainable and Eco-Conscious Materials

By 2026, sustainability will no longer be a niche preference but a core purchasing criterion. Wholesalers will see increased demand for tumblers made from recycled stainless steel, bioplastics, and plant-based materials. Products with third-party certifications (e.g., B Corp, Cradle to Cradle) will gain favor. Expect a surge in demand for refillable designs that reduce single-use plastic dependency, aligning with corporate ESG goals and government regulations targeting plastic waste.

Customization and Personalization at Scale

Mass customization will become a dominant trend, enabled by advancements in digital printing and on-demand manufacturing. Wholesalers offering flexible branding options—such as laser engraving, full-wrap printing, and modular designs—will attract corporate clients, promotional marketers, and boutique retailers. AI-driven design tools will allow buyers to visualize custom tumblers in real time, streamlining the ordering process and reducing lead times.

Expansion into Niche and Functional Segments

The market will diversify beyond basic insulated drinkware. High-growth segments include smart tumblers with temperature tracking and hydration reminders, ergonomic designs for on-the-go lifestyles, and gender-inclusive or wellness-focused aesthetics. Wholesalers who curate product lines targeting specific demographics—such as outdoor enthusiasts, remote workers, or eco-lifestyle communities—will capture higher margins and build brand loyalty.

E-Commerce Integration and Direct-to-Business Platforms

Digital wholesale platforms will become essential. By 2026, B2B buyers will expect seamless online ordering, real-time inventory tracking, and integrated logistics. Wholesalers investing in user-friendly portals with AR/VR product previews, bulk pricing calculators, and automated reordering systems will outperform traditional distributors. Integration with major e-commerce ecosystems (e.g., Shopify, Amazon Business) will enhance reach and efficiency.

Supply Chain Resilience and Ethical Sourcing

Geopolitical uncertainties and consumer transparency demands will drive a shift toward nearshoring and ethical manufacturing. Wholesalers with diversified, audited supply chains—emphasizing fair labor practices and low carbon footprints—will attract socially responsible retailers. Blockchain traceability for materials and production will emerge as a differentiator, providing verifiable proof of sustainability claims.

Strategic Brand Collaborations and Limited Editions

Co-branding with lifestyle influencers, artists, or environmental organizations will drive exclusivity and social media buzz. Wholesalers acting as facilitators for limited-edition collaborations will access premium pricing opportunities and tap into new customer bases. These partnerships will be especially effective for seasonal campaigns and cause-related marketing initiatives.

In summary, the 2026 tumbler wholesale market will reward agility, innovation, and a strong commitment to sustainability and digital transformation. Wholesalers who align with these trends will not only survive but thrive in an increasingly competitive and conscious marketplace.

Common Pitfalls Sourcing Tumblers Wholesale: Quality and Intellectual Property Risks

Sourcing tumblers wholesale can offer significant profit margins and branding opportunities, but it comes with notable risks—particularly concerning product quality and intellectual property (IP) infringement. Overlooking these pitfalls can lead to customer dissatisfaction, legal issues, and reputational damage. Here are the most common challenges to watch for:

Quality Inconsistencies and Subpar Materials

One of the biggest risks in wholesale tumbler sourcing is receiving products that don’t meet advertised standards. Many suppliers, especially overseas manufacturers, may provide excellent samples but ship lower-quality bulk orders. Common issues include:
– Thin or poorly insulated stainless steel leading to condensation or poor temperature retention
– Cheap, peeling, or non-durable powder coatings or paint
– Misaligned or poorly printed designs
– Weak or leak-prone lids and seals
– Inaccurate sizing or weight

To mitigate this, always request third-party lab testing reports, conduct factory audits if possible, and order samples before committing to large quantities.

Intellectual Property (IP) Infringement Risks

Many wholesale tumbler suppliers—particularly on open marketplaces—offer products featuring popular characters, logos, or designs protected by copyright or trademark. Purchasing these items, even unknowingly, can expose your business to legal action.
– Using Disney characters, sports team logos, or branded slogans without licensing is illegal
– Suppliers may falsely claim “licensed” or “official” status
– Reselling infringing products can result in cease-and-desist letters, fines, or account suspensions on platforms like Amazon or Etsy

Always verify that designs are original or properly licensed. Work with reputable suppliers who provide IP compliance documentation, and consider creating your own unique designs to avoid legal complications.

By proactively addressing quality control and IP concerns, businesses can build a reliable, legally compliant tumbler product line that protects both their customers and their brand.

Logistics & Compliance Guide for Tumblers Wholesale

Understanding Product Specifications and Packaging Requirements

Before initiating any wholesale tumbler shipment, ensure all product specifications—such as material type (e.g., stainless steel, plastic), dimensions, insulation qualities, and lid compatibility—are accurately documented. Packaging must be standardized to prevent damage during transit. Use crush-resistant boxes, interior dividers, and bubble wrap as needed. Clearly label each package with SKU numbers, product descriptions, and handling instructions (e.g., “Fragile,” “This Side Up”).

Shipping and Distribution Planning

Develop a reliable shipping strategy based on order volume and destination. For domestic wholesale, leverage regional carriers or third-party logistics (3PL) providers with experience in durable goods. International shipments require additional considerations, including freight forwarding, customs brokers, and Incoterms (e.g., FOB, CIF) to define responsibility points. Optimize shipping routes and consolidate orders when possible to reduce costs and carbon footprint.

Inventory Management and Order Fulfillment

Maintain real-time inventory tracking using warehouse management systems (WMS) to prevent overstocking or stockouts. Implement a first-in, first-out (FIFO) system to ensure older inventory is shipped first, minimizing the risk of obsolescence. Set up automated reorder points to maintain consistent inventory flow. Ensure fulfillment centers are equipped for quick picking, packing, and shipping to meet wholesale delivery timelines.

Regulatory Compliance for Materials and Safety

Tumblers must comply with applicable safety and material regulations. In the U.S., stainless steel tumblers should meet FDA requirements for food contact surfaces. Plastic tumblers may need to be BPA-free and comply with California Proposition 65 labeling if sold in California. Check compliance with international standards such as REACH (EU) and CPSIA (U.S.) for children’s products if applicable. Maintain documentation of material safety data sheets (MSDS) and third-party test reports.

Labeling and Product Marking

All wholesale tumblers must have permanent, legible labeling including manufacturer information, country of origin, capacity, and care instructions. Electrical components (e.g., LED lids) may require FCC or CE markings. Branded tumblers must ensure trademarks are properly licensed, and artwork complies with intellectual property laws. Include barcodes or QR codes for inventory and retail scanning.

Import/Export Documentation and Duties

For cross-border trade, prepare accurate commercial invoices, packing lists, and certificates of origin. Classify tumblers under the correct HS code (e.g., 7323.93 for insulated stainless steel drinkware) to determine duty rates. Work with customs brokers to ensure smooth clearance and avoid delays. Be aware of anti-dumping or countervailing duties that may apply to metal drinkware from certain countries.

Environmental and Sustainability Compliance

Adhere to environmental regulations related to packaging waste, such as the EU Packaging and Packaging Waste Directive or local recycling mandates. Use recyclable or biodegradable packaging materials where possible. Communicate sustainability practices to buyers, especially if marketing eco-friendly tumblers. Ensure compliance with Extended Producer Responsibility (EPR) laws if operating in regions requiring producer-led recycling programs.

Returns, Recalls, and Liability Management

Establish a clear return policy for damaged, defective, or incorrect wholesale orders. Maintain a traceable batch system to facilitate product recalls if safety issues arise. Carry product liability insurance to protect against claims related to material defects or use-related injuries. Document all returns and analyze root causes to improve product quality and logistics processes.

Recordkeeping and Audit Preparedness

Retain all compliance documentation—including test reports, shipping records, customs filings, and supplier certifications—for a minimum of five years. Conduct internal audits annually to ensure adherence to logistics and regulatory standards. Be prepared for third-party or government audits, particularly if supplying to large retail chains or government institutions.
